My Great Grandaughter has Rett Syndrom. She was thought to have Autism until she was about 6 or 7, then through all of the testing, different Dr.s and on and on, She was diagnosed with Retts. She is 17 years old and has grown into quite the young lady, although she has never spoken a word....She has such dietary problem, it is pathetic. Texture, texture, texture. She is now in a wheelchair for most of the time and she has many seizures, every hour. We don't know how much longer we will have her around but I know that she is loved and she is aware of the love. My Grandaughter and her husband have been a pillar of strength through this and I only wish that they could have a moment of peace. Thanks
